India: The next Global Manufacturing Hub

It is estimated that India has the potential to export good worth $1 Trillion by 2030.

Factors like market opportunities, expanding exports, localising imports & contract manufacturing will play a vital role.

Manufacturing sector in India is shifting towards an automated & process driven manufacturing which will help in increasing the efficiency & boost production.
